数据库查询语句中,2个条件怎么用or
时间: 2024-02-11 20:06:19 浏览: 122
在数据库查询语句中,如果需要同时满足两个条件中的任意一个,可以使用 OR 运算符。例如,查询年龄为 18 岁或性别为女性的用户数据,可以使用以下 SQL 语句:
```
SELECT * FROM users WHERE age = 18 OR gender = 'female';
```
这条语句会返回所有年龄为 18 岁或性别为女性的用户数据。注意,在 SQL 语句中,OR 运算符需要放在两个条件之间,并且条件需要用括号括起来,以确保查询的正确性。
相关问题
bd2数据库查询语句
以下是一个简单的BD2数据库查询语句示例:
```
SELECT * FROM table_name WHERE column_name = 'value';
```
其中,`table_name` 是要查询的表的名称,`column_name` 是要查询的列的名称,`value` 是要匹配的值。这条语句将返回所有符合条件的行。你可以根据需要添加其他的查询条件,例如使用 `AND` 或 `OR` 连接多个条件。另外,你还可以使用 `ORDER BY` 子句对结果进行排序。
mysql数据库查询语句
MySQL数据库查询语句是用来从数据库中获取数据的语句。通常情况下,查询语句包括SELECT、FROM、WHERE、GROUP BY、HAVING和ORDER BY等关键字。
SELECT关键字用于指定要查询的列或表达式,FROM关键字用于指定要查询的表或视图。WHERE关键字用于指定查询条件,可以使用比较操作符(如<、>、=、<>等)和逻辑操作符(如AND、OR、NOT等)连接多个条件。GROUP BY关键字用于将结果按照指定的列进行分组,HAVING关键字用于指定分组后的条件。ORDER BY关键字用于指定结果集的排序顺序以及列的排序规则。
除了这些基本的查询语句,MySQL还支持多表联接查询(通过JOIN语句)、子查询(在一条查询语句中嵌套另一个查询语句)以及特殊查询(如DISTINCT、UNION、LEFT JOIN等)。
在使用MySQL查询语句时,需要注意数据库表的索引设置以及数据类型的匹配等问题,以充分利用数据库的性能优势。同时,也需要注意保证查询语句的安全性,避免SQL注入攻击等安全问题的发生。